2024-07-06 02:22:38 <haskellbridge> <iqubic (she/her)> I think you can define workspaces 0-9 and then those extra workspaces. And then you just have the standard Mod + Number to run view / greedyView and Mod + Shift + Number to run do shift with the current window. And then you can just only have longer keybindings for viewing / greedyViewing these special workspaces. I'm not sure on the details, but I think others can help you here.
2024-07-06 02:22:54 <haskellbridge> <iqubic (she/her)> geekosaur: Can you help out here?
2024-07-06 02:24:05 <geekosaur> Maybe you want https://hackage.haskell.org/package/xmonad-contrib-0.18.0/docs/XMonad-Actions-DynamicWorkspaces.html ?
2024-07-06 02:25:00 <haskellbridge> <iqubic (she/her)> geekosaur: How does XMonad know what the default set of workspace tags should be? Is that defined somewhere?
2024-07-06 02:25:08 <geekosaur> Leave off rebinding the normal workspace keys and use appendWorkspace in the startupHook to add your special workspaces
2024-07-06 02:25:24 <haskellbridge> <iqubic (she/her)> Yeah... that's the smarter way to do it.
2024-07-06 02:25:40 <geekosaur> iqubic: it's the `workspaces` field in `XConfig`
2024-07-06 02:25:59 <haskellbridge> <iqubic (she/her)> I'm not sure what the difference between view and greedyView is, but I'm sure others can explain that.
2024-07-06 02:26:16 <geekosaur> https://github.com/geekosaur/xmonad.hs/blob/hilfy-2023/xmonad.hs#L144 https://github.com/geekosaur/xmonad.hs/blob/hilfy-2023/xmonad.hs#L63-L83
2024-07-06 02:29:03 <haskellbridge> <iqubic (she/her)> They might also need to add a view command to the startup hook to switch back to the first workspace, otherwise they will be viewing one of the new workspaces they just added.
2024-07-06 02:29:11 <geekosaur> you could then go to it by name with selectWorkspace or with `windows (W.view workspaceName)`
2024-07-06 02:29:39 <geekosaur> (`selectWorkspace` uses XMonad.Prompt to get the workspace to switch to)
2024-07-06 02:29:39 <haskellbridge> <iqubic (she/her)> appendWorkspace and addWorkspace both run a W.view for the newly added workspace.
2024-07-06 02:30:01 <geekosaur> yes, but part of the question was how to bind keys to switch tot hem later
2024-07-06 02:30:49 <geekosaur> and the workspace target of `W.shift` as used in `manageHook` has to exist already, so you need to create them in `startupHook`
2024-07-06 02:31:24 <haskellbridge> <iqubic (she/her)> Right... and if you don't actually want to view the workspace right after it's been added there's also addHiddenWorkspace and appendHiddenWorkspace
2024-07-06 02:31:34 <geekosaur> or easier, just extend `workspaces` with the extra workspaces, since the default keybindings will only bind to the first 9 workspaces listed
2024-07-06 02:32:34 <haskellbridge> <iqubic (she/her)> What the difference between "W.view" and "W.greedyView"?
2024-07-06 02:33:35 <geekosaur> if a workspace is visible on another monitor, W.view will focus it where it is and W.greedyView will swap it to the default monitor
